John Deere's sales figures
John Deere has three main product categories: production and precision agriculture, agriculture and turf, and construction and forestry. The majority of the company’s sales are generated by the production and precision agriculture segment. In 2021, John Deere’s revenue amounted to around 44 billion U.S. dollars. The United States and Canada are the biggest regional market for the company, with sales of around 25.8 billion U.S. dollars.
Farm machinery market
Farming machinery is one of the great innovations of the last two centuries, allowing us to significantly increase our agricultural yields and take a major step towards eradicating world hunger. John Deere and Co. is the world’s largest farm machinery manufacturer in terms of revenue, as of 2020. John Deere’s main competitors in that market include Case New Holland Industrial, Kubota Corporation, and AGCO. Case New Holland is based in the United Kingdom and generated net revenue of about 26 billion U.S. dollars in 2020.
